Unemployment benefits are costing taxpayers millions, and in cities, there is much work that needs to be done. The suggestion is for participants who recieve unemployment benefits; after a reasonble 6 weeks of benefits, in order to continue thier unemployment benefits, the recipient will provide 20-30 hours per week in community service to non-profits, city and state programs. This idea, will allow for the unemployed people to use thier skills to support thier local neighborhood, city and state programs. While, at the same time allowing for city, state and non-profits to recieve services for programs in need.

Some people become lazy or apathetic under unemployment, however some really need lots of time to either re-train/re-educate or they simply need time because jobs that fit them don't frequently appear. This suggestion is a penalty for unemployment insurance recipients, not a win-win. This proposal will discourage people for applying for unemployment benefits when they really need and deserve them.
